How to prepare for this question:
  • Familiarize yourself with various research methodologies commonly used in nutrition studies.
  • Stay updated with the latest advancements in personalized nutrition and its potential applications in improving health outcomes.
  • Hone your skills in data analysis using dietary analysis software and statistical methods.
  • Practice presenting research findings to both scientific and non-scientific audiences.
  • Develop a strong understanding of the ethical considerations and guidelines associated with conducting research involving human participants.
